How Deviated Septum Surgery Improves Breathing in All Conditions

A deviated septum occurs when the thin wall between your nasal passages, known as the septum, is off-center or crooked. This condition can lead to a range of breathing difficulties, affecting overall health and quality of life. Deviated septum surgery, often referred to as septoplasty, is a common procedure aimed at correcting this issue, ultimately improving airflow and breathing in various conditions.

One of the primary benefits of deviated septum surgery is enhanced nasal airflow. When the septum is properly aligned, it helps to ensure that both sides of the nasal passage are symmetrical, allowing air to flow more freely. This improvement can be particularly beneficial for individuals who suffer from chronic sinus infections or conditions like allergic rhinitis, as enhanced airflow can facilitate better drainage and reduce congestion.

Moreover, patients with sleep-related issues, including obstructive sleep apnea, can find significant relief through septoplasty. A deviated septum can contribute to airway obstruction during sleep, leading to disrupted breathing patterns. By correcting the septum, patients may experience improved sleep quality as their airways open, allowing for deeper, uninterrupted sleep.
